Newly formed Vancouver theatre company, Midtwenties Theatre Society, is proud to present their first offering to the Vancouver arts community, This Is Our Youth, from Friday, July 14 to Monday, July 17; Wednesday, July 19; and Friday, July 21 to Sunday, July 23 at the Revue Stage on Granville Island.

A play by American dramatist and screenwriter, Kenneth Lonergan (Manchester by the Sea), This Is Our Youth is a brilliant, darkly humorous, bittersweet portrait of youth poised on the cusp of the scary, disillusioning path to adulthood. In Trump-era New York City, three privileged Upper West Side kids  the swaggering, drug-dealing Dennis; his dispirited, free-thinking best friend and whipping boy, Warren; and confused, self-conscious fashion student Jessica  hang out, smoke pot, scheme for cash, challenge each other, and make tentative steps towards an authentic, vulnerable connection, all in a period of less than twenty-four hours in Dennis apartment.

A directorial debut for Midtwenties Theatre Societys Beau Han Bridge (CBCs The Romeo Section, ABCs Imaginary Mary), This Is Our Youth features Tsawwassens Mackenzie Cardwell (CWs Supernatural) as Jessica, Edmonton-born/Vancouver-based Quinn Hinch (TLCs Untold Stories of the E.R.) in his theatre debut as Warren, and Zack Currie (Angels in America), who recently studied at Studio 58, as Dennis.
